Carbon dioxide emissions per unit of GDP PPP in Sri Lanka
Sri Lanka: Carbon dioxide emissions per unit of GDP PPP was 0.0586 in 2023. ▼ Falling
Carbon dioxide emissions per unit of GDP PPP in Sri Lanka, 2000–2023
Source: United Nations Statistics Division, SDG Global Database.
Analysis
The most recent figure for carbon dioxide emissions per unit of gdp ppp in Sri Lanka is 0.0586, measured in 2023.
That represents a change of down 5.7% on the previous year and up 7.7% over ten years.
Over the whole period, carbon dioxide emissions per unit of gdp ppp in Sri Lanka peaked at 0.0889 in 2005 and was at its lowest, 0.0544, in 2013.
That places Sri Lanka 144th out of 159 countries with data for 2023, putting it in the bottom quarter.
The long-run direction has been consistently falling across the 24 years of available data.
Carbon dioxide emissions per unit of GDP PPP in Sri Lanka, year by year
| Year | Value | Change |
|---|---|---|
| 2000 | 0.0843 | — |
| 2001 | 0.085 | +0.8% |
| 2002 | 0.0865 | +1.8% |
| 2003 | 0.0888 | +2.7% |
| 2004 | 0.0868 | -2.3% |
| 2005 | 0.0889 | +2.4% |
| 2006 | 0.0726 | -18.3% |
| 2007 | 0.0747 | +2.9% |
| 2008 | 0.066 | -11.6% |
| 2009 | 0.0609 | -7.8% |
| 2010 | 0.0604 | -0.7% |
| 2011 | 0.0657 | +8.7% |
| 2012 | 0.0688 | +4.6% |
| 2013 | 0.0544 | -20.9% |
| 2014 | 0.0624 | +14.8% |
| 2015 | 0.0657 | +5.3% |
| 2016 | 0.0754 | +14.7% |
| 2017 | 0.0706 | -6.4% |
| 2018 | 0.0644 | -8.7% |
| 2019 | 0.0705 | +9.4% |
| 2020 | 0.0684 | -2.9% |
| 2021 | 0.0664 | -3.0% |
| 2022 | 0.0621 | -6.4% |
| 2023 | 0.0586 | -5.7% |
Averages by decade
| Decade | Average | Lowest | Highest | Years |
|---|---|---|---|---|
| 2000s | 0.0794 | 0.0609 | 0.0889 | 10 |
| 2010s | 0.0658 | 0.0544 | 0.0754 | 10 |
| 2020s | 0.0639 | 0.0586 | 0.0684 | 4 |
